Man accused of assaulting women he met at addictions group

A 60-year-old man is in custody after he was accused of preying on two young women he met at an addictions support group.

Winnipeg police said officers investigated complaints from two women, aged 24 and 18, who alleged they were drugged and sexually assaulted by a suspect in separate incidents.

The first attack occurred in July and the most recent in September.

Both women said they had been invited to the man’s residence where they later passed out and then discovered that they had been sexually assaulted.

Police said the women said they had originally met the man while attending support group meetings.

Dwain Nicky Waly, 60, has been charged with two counts of sexual assault.
